Abstract EN

Research about bullying among school pupils in the Arab/Muslim population is scarce.

This study evaluates the characteristics of bullying and its impact among school pupils in Oman via cross-sectional survey among eighth grade school pupils (n = 1,229) during the academic year 2006-2007.

The participants were selected using stratified random selection among 6 administrative divisions of one the governorates in the country.

Data were collected using self-completed structured questionnaires.

This study found similar percentages of males and females (76%) have experienced one form of bullying, and the majority of the incidents (80%) occurred in the vicinity of the school.

In almost half of the cases, the bullying was initiated by a student of the same age or older than the victim.

The most common type of bullying encountered in this study was verbal (47.7%), followed by misuse (45.9%), physical (43.9%), and, finally, social isolation/exclusion (22.5%).

Although the failure of an academic year was uncommon among victims of bullying, the number of pupils who missed 4–6 and ≥7 school days was higher among bullied pupils.

If this study will withstand further research, educational initiatives are needed to mitigate the rate of bullying in Oman.
